Output eb4a65b3071ecde8e97139836ee57f7b2312813e530bba13b2ba61ba59cdcdf9:61

value
38885
script pubkey
OP_0 OP_PUSHBYTES_20 0321cca9dff678948fb05d20af304ea01b117818
address
bc1qqvsue2wl7euffrast5s27vzw5qd3z7qcrjmwmp
transaction
eb4a65b3071ecde8e97139836ee57f7b2312813e530bba13b2ba61ba59cdcdf9
confirmations
80822
spent
true